CPA is an internationally recognized accounting designation. The license you earn comes after studying hard, acquiring domain knowledge, and passing a difficult exam.
There's more to it than that, though. Your state's board of accountancy has specific CPA CPE requirements for renewing your license every 1-3 years. Currently, 55 licensing jurisdictions exist in the U.S. So, how are you going to complete your CPA CPE requirements? Do you have any plans?
This article is for you. Here, we will guide you on 10 important things to consider when complying with CPA CPE requirements..
CPAs need to ensure that they get their CPE credits from accredited CPE sponsors from NASBA. Before selecting any CPE provider - CPAs must check the inclusion of the name of the sponsor in the Register of Sponsors with NASBA.
Each state has its own CPE requirements for CPA. In general, most states require 40 CPE requirements CPA annually. Some states require 80 CPE credits within 2 years, while others require 120 CPA CPE credits.
States including Indiana, Illinois, Iowa, Minnesota, Missouri, Montana, New Mexico, Oklahoma, New Hampshire, New Jersey, Ohio, Rhode Island, South Dakota, Texas, North Dakota, Virginia, Washington, West Virginia, and Wyoming require 120 hours every three years. Therefore, the number of CPE credits you need to complete depends on what state CPA license you want.
Ethics plays an important role in the accounting industry. Every state board mandates CPAs to complete ethics CPE credits (depending upon the state) to comply with their CPA CPE requirements. These ethics CPE requirements vary by state, necessitating knowledge of either AICPA's general ethics or state-specific guidelines.
Ethics Requirements:* South Dakota, Louisiana, Georgia and New Jersey are states that don’t require Ethics CPE Credits.
When it comes to selecting the CPE course, it becomes important to check whether the topic of the course applies to CPA CPE ethics. Ensure the subject area of the course directly or indirectly relates to accounting and CPA’s business.
Subject areas that contribute to the professional competence of a CPA,
Accounting, Auditing, Taxes, Information Technology, Finance, Communications and marketing, Payroll, Finance, and Ethics.
CPE courses are available in different formats, including Conferences, Live Webinars, Self-Study, Podcasts, E-books, etc. Choose the format that suits your learning style and schedule. Online options are increasingly popular due to their convenience, allowing CPAs to complete courses at their own pace and from various locations.
An instructor plays a key role in the quality of a CPE course. If you are looking for a provider who can deliver content effectively and provide accurate answers to questions, be sure that the provider employs experienced and knowledgeable subject matter experts.
A certain amount of CPE in a specific field becomes mandatory. It may change depending on the state. So you must look into the compliance of subjects such as accounting or taxation, or technical courses.
The rules may state that you need to earn at least half of the CPE requirements through live classes since they are participatory events. The rest of the credits must be obtained through self-study programs.
Many state boards of education do not accept CPE credits for personal development courses, communication courses, marketing courses, management courses, and other non-technical courses. In addition, several jurisdictions have limitations on the total number of CPE credits that can be earned in a variety of areas, including communication, marketing, software, management courses, spirituality, and technology.
The deadline for CPAs professionals to submit their credits is December 31. But, it varies from state to state how many credits are required.
Your deadline would be close to December 31 if you were licensed on or around that date. Due to state-specific extensions or your initial license issue date, your license might expire on a different date.

Always check the CPE reporting deadline of your state. It helps you to prepare prior so that you can meet the requirements before the deadline.
Credit hours for professional financial training must be awarded by an organization or individual that hosts the training. As an additional verification of a CPA's compliance with requirements, the State Board of Accountancy may request CPE certificates. A record of all attendance certificates is essential because these requests can happen at any time.
In order to maintain the credibility of CPE credits, CPAs are required to keep documentation of their completion for at least five years. It is important that you obtain the information needed for CPE reporting. The simplest way to achieve this is to create a certificate containing the following information.
The responsibility for documenting CPE credits also extends to reporting CPE activity accurately. By doing this, you are only claiming credit for learning activities that improve your professional competence and only reporting the portions of a course that you have attended.
You should also ensure the CPE program sponsors recommend your learning activity and that it adheres to the regulations of your state board.
Accumulated CPE credits must be accurately recorded by CPAs. As part of this process, documentation and evidence of participation and completion of learning objectives should be retained.
When regulators or other organizations ask CPA members to provide evidence of continuing education, retaining documents is mandatory.
The certificate of completion is issued by an approved sponsor of a CPE program
Certificate showing completion of self-study program assessments

The number of CPE credits required for CPAs varies depending on the state or jurisdiction where you are licensed. It can range from around 40 to 120 credits per three-year reporting period. Each credit typically represents one hour of instruction.
CPAs can fulfill their CPA CPE requirements through a variety of courses and activities. These may include seminars, workshops, webinars, conferences, self-study programs, college courses, and professional development events. Some states also accept teaching or publishing in accounting-related fields as qualifying activities.
Yes, CPE courses for CPAs typically need to cover specific subject areas to ensure that CPAs stay up-to-date with relevant knowledge and skills. Common subject areas include accounting principles and practices, auditing, taxation, business law, ethics, and professional conduct.
Most states do allow CPAs to carry forward excess CPE credits to the next reporting period, though the rules on carryovers may vary. Usually, there is a limit on the number of credits that can be carried forward, and ethics-related credits might have different carryover rules.
Failure to meet the CPE requirements can result in the suspension or revocation of your CPA license. To avoid this, it's crucial to track your CPE credits diligently and ensure that you complete the required number of credits within the specified time frame.
If you are unable to meet the requirements due to specific circumstances, some states may offer extensions or exemptions under certain conditions. It's essential to check with your state's Board of Accountancy for specific guidelines and options.
